Duke of Cambridge Stakes 2020 Result
16:10 Tuesday 16 June 2020 |
|
DUKE OF CAMBRIDGE STAKES (Group 2) (1) |
Distance : 1m (Str) |
Prize : £59,200 Age : 4yo+ Race Type : Flat | Going : Gd/Frm |
Non Runners: MISS O CONNOR (IRE) . |
Winning Owner: Mr Hamdan Al Maktoum |
Time: 1m 40.57s |

With a clutch of the higher-rated fillies coming into this year's Duke of Cambridge not meeting expectations on the day it's a race that lacked the strength in depth that it might have had they all turned up on their A-game, perhaps no coincidence that each of the first 5 home all had the benefit of a recent run behind them coming into this unorthodox Royal meeting; a good pace was set by Invitational and it was a fair race all round.
